std::bad_typeid - cppreference.com (original) (raw)

An exception of this type is thrown when a typeid operator is applied to a dereferenced null pointer value of a polymorphic type.

std::bad_typeid::bad_typeid

| (1) | | | | ------------------------------------------------- | | ------------------------------------- | | bad_typeid() throw(); | | (until C++11) | | bad_typeid() noexcept; | | (since C++11) (constexpr since C++26) | | (2) | | | | bad_typeid( const bad_typeid& other ) throw(); | | (until C++11) | | bad_typeid( const bad_typeid& other ) noexcept; | | (since C++11) (constexpr since C++26) |

Constructs a new bad_typeid object with an implementation-defined null-terminated byte string which is accessible through what().

  1. Default constructor.

  2. Copy constructor. If *this and other both have dynamic type std::bad_typeid then std::strcmp(what(), other.what()) == 0.(since C++11)

Parameters

other - another exception object to copy

std::bad_typeid::operator=

| bad_typeid& operator=( const bad_typeid& other ) throw(); | | (until C++11) | | ------------------------------------------------------------- | | ------------------------------------- | | bad_typeid& operator=( const bad_typeid& other ) noexcept; | | (since C++11) (constexpr since C++26) |

Assigns the contents with those of other. If *this and other both have dynamic type std::bad_typeid then std::strcmp(what(), other.what()) == 0 after assignment.(since C++11)

Parameters

other - another exception object to assign with

Return value

*this

std::bad_typeid::what

| virtual const char* what() const throw(); | | (until C++11) | | ------------------------------------------- | | ------------------------------------- | | virtual const char* what() const noexcept; | | (since C++11) (constexpr since C++26) |

Returns the explanatory string.

Return value

Pointer to an implementation-defined null-terminated string with explanatory information. The string is suitable for conversion and display as a std::wstring. The pointer is guaranteed to be valid at least until the exception object from which it is obtained is destroyed, or until a non-const member function (e.g. copy assignment operator) on the exception object is called.

The returned string is encoded with the ordinary literal encoding during constant evaluation. (since C++26)

Notes

Implementations are allowed but not required to override what().

[edit] Example

#include #include   struct S // The type has to be polymorphic { virtual void f(); };   int main() { S* p = nullptr; try { std::cout << typeid(*p).name() << '\n'; } catch (const std::bad_typeid& e) { std::cout << e.what() << '\n'; } }

Possible output:

Attempted a typeid of NULL pointer!
